ABSTRACT
Dairy cow lameness is an important health issue, with a negative impact in animal welfare and productivity. Lameness has been assessed using locomotion scoring (LS) system based on behaviors postures related to gait. However, LS evaluation time consuming task that not routinely performed large dairies. Implementation of methods for early detection are easily incorporated into management could increase the rate detection. The objective this study was evaluate intra-rater reliability among postural gait abnormalities detected observations milking parlor (MP) headlock stanchions (S).
